Hey together,

I installed the request and kodi.hue.ambilight script on a fresh installed Kodi 17.6. The HueBridge is successfully connected and I activated my LightStripes in the Ambilight setting. Also deactivated Hardware Acclearation MediaCodec (Surface). Than restarted Kodi but the Lights are not changeing. Did I forgot something to configure? I am using the PVR Engima2 Client and stream the content over my dreambox.

EDIT: After checking the Ambilight settings again, I saw that the Lights were not active anymore. Activated again and it works for a short time. Than I restartet Kodi to check if the Lights are still active but after the restart of Kodi I received the info Kodi HUE connected and than Kodi Philips HUE error please have a look into the logfiles.

Would be thankful for any hint. Best regards

I'm facing the same issue, did a reinstall of my android tv xiaomi mibox 3, kodi hue was working before, now it doesn't, that the only extension I installed. Bridge is detected, configured, light bulbs are checked, but still error and does nothing. Managed to get a log : http://ix.io/L5A

Edit : I remember there was a hue bridge update a few days ago, maybe related ... Edit 2 : After a few research, it may be related to a French accent "é" in the name of a new bulb I wanted to use, will dig further, so my problem may not be the same as OP.

After changing all lamp names with special characters like newkindofworld hinted everything works fine! Thanks
